Panchkula: Miscreants thrash staff, snatch Rs 12,000
PANCHKULA: Unknown persons came at a mining site and took away Rs 12,000 and a mining book from two persons after thrashing them at a crusher point in Kalka . A snatching case has been registered.
Gulshan Kumar, a resident of Kurukshetra , Haryana , reported to the police that he had the tender of a river near Karanpur village.
Around 10.30am, he was at his work and a few people on motorcycles came and started thrashing his employees.
The accused than took away Rs 12,000 in cash and a diary from them and fled from the spot.
The police were called on the spot. The registration number of the motorcycle was noted by the victim. The police have registered a complaint under section 379-A (punishment for snatching) of the Indian Penal Code (IPC) at Pinjore police station.
Assistant sub-inspector (ASI) Anand Kumar, investigation officer, said: “We have registered a case and are investigating the matter.”
